Louisiana State University's on-campus Master of Social Work program stands out with its Advanced Generalist Practice concentration, offering a comprehensive two-year curriculum designed to cultivate sophisticated social work skills. Students progress through a generalist first year and specialized second year, benefiting from CSWE accreditation and extensive field internship opportunities. The 60-credit hour program accommodates full-time and part-time students, emphasizing professional development and preparing graduates for diverse social work settings. With multiple annual admission dates and a February 1st priority deadline, the program provides flexible pathways for aspiring social work professionals seeking advanced clinical and community practice competencies.

LSU's online Master of Social Work delivers a robust educational experience without GRE requirements, enabling students to balance academic pursuits with personal commitments. The program's 60-credit curriculum combines theoretical foundations with practical internships, emphasizing advanced practice and community engagement. At $599 per credit hour, students can access a comprehensive two-year generalist and specialized track with advanced standing options. The CSWE-accredited program offers place-based internships, summer 2025 start date, and a ranked #6 online program status, positioning graduates to address complex social challenges through innovative and adaptive social work strategies.

MSW Degree Program Requirements/Eligibility in Louisiana

Louisiana Traditional MSW Admissions Requirements

Students with a bachelor’s degree in a field other than social work will need to enroll in a traditional MSW program. This will require taking on around 60 credits and investing two years to complete the program. To get started, make sure you have the admissions requirements below:

  • Bachelor’s degree, typically in psychology or a related area, from a regionally accredited institution
  • Minimum GPA requirement (typically around 3.0)
  • Letters of recommendation
  • Personal statement or essay
  • Resume or CV outlining relevant experience
  • Completion of prerequisite courses (such as psychology, sociology, or human services)
  • GRE scores (some programs may waive this requirement)
  • Interview (some programs may require an interview as part of the application process)
  • Background check and/or fingerprinting

Louisiana Advanced-Standing MSW Admissions Requirements

Advanced-standing MSW programs are reserved for social work students with a Bachelor of Social Work (BSW) degree and a 3.5 GPA or higher. These programs allow students to complete their courses in only one year (as opposed to two). The typical admissions requirements (other than the BSW and 3.5 GPA) still apply. Louisiana MSW Program Tuition and Costs

Louisiana is a great state to research if you’re looking for affordable MSW options. Louisiana MSW programs start at $350 per credit and average at around $655 per credit. Enrolling in online options can help cut back on tuition costs. Take a look at a few examples below:

SchoolTuition (per credit hour)Total CreditsTotal Tuition
Louisiana State University$599 (Online)60$35,940 (Online)
Tulane University$1,27660$76,560
Louisiana Christian University$442 (On-campus)
$350 (Online)
60$26,520 (On-Campus)
$21,000 (Online)

Are Online MSW Programs in Louisiana as Good as Campus-Based?

Face-to-face interaction is a huge benefit to on-campus programs. Still, many Louisiana students will likely see the appeal of online programs – they provide convenience and flexibility and cut back tuition costs. Check out the full range of benefits below:

Traditional MSW vs. Online MSW Programs in Louisiana

Traditional MSW ProgramsOnline MSW Programs
FormatIn-person classesOnline classes with some in-person requirements
FlexibilityLimited scheduling optionsMore flexibility in scheduling, often part-time options
LocationGeographically limitedAccessible from anywhere with internet connectivity
Learning EnvironmentClassroom-basedVirtual classroom, discussion boards, and online resources
NetworkingLocal networking opportunitiesNetworking with students and professionals from diverse locations
CostTuition, commuting, and relocation expensesGenerally lower tuition and flexibility to continue working
Hands-on ExperienceField placements and internshipsVirtual or field placements and internships arranged in the student's local area

If your goal is to get licensed, you’ll need to make sure that the program you’re applying for is accredited by the Council on Social Work Education (CSWE).

Popular Social Work Careers

Discover the specializations available to you within social work. These social work careers can help you work with diverse populations in a variety of environments.

Female social worker talking with elderly female woman

School Social Worker

School social workers provide counseling, support, and advocacy for students facing social, emotional, or behavioral challenges. They collaborate with teachers, parents, and other professionals to develop student success strategies, provide crisis intervention, and facilitate support groups.

Healthcare Social Worker

Healthcare social workers assess patients' social, emotional, and practical needs. They provide counseling and support, coordinate care with healthcare providers, advocate for patients' rights, and connect patients and their families with community resources to ensure holistic and comprehensive care.

Court Social Worker

Court social workers assess the needs of individuals involved in court cases. They develop intervention plans, provide counseling and support, monitor progress in court-ordered programs, collaborate with legal professionals, and advocate for clients' best interests in legal proceedings.
